Comprising the Register of the Estates of Roman Catholics in Northumberland and the Corespondence of Miles Stapylton
Embark on an unprecedented journey through the history of Roman Catholic landowners in Northumberland with "Northumbrian Documents of the Seventeenth and Eighteenth Centuries. " This comprehensive volume offers intriguing glimpses into the lives and estates of these pious individuals, bringing to light a wealth of information on their properties, lineage, and correspondences.
The book includes a Register of the Estates of Roman Catholics in Northumberland from 1717 to 1787, providing an extensive compilation of certificates from Catholic landowners, as well as transcripts of the correspondence of Miles Stapylton from 1665 to 1673. This valuable source sheds light on the daily lives of these families and their extensive landholdings, all while providing an insightful look into the political landscape of the time.
Additionally, the volume features detailed pedigrees for the Stapylton of Durham and Thornton Watlass family, Bishop Cosin, Gerard, and Fenwick, adding depth to the historical tapestry and showcasing the fascinating interconnections between these Northumbrian Catholic families. A Biography of the Union General
Discover the captivating life of Major General George Stoneman through the pages of this compelling biography. From his early participation in the 2,000-mile march of the Mormon Battalion to his pivotal roles during the Civil War, this work delves into the military career and personal life of a man who came close to capturing Jefferson Davis but ultimately missed success in both war and politics.
Journey through Stoneman's leadership of the Union cavalry, his daring raids, and his post-war roles in Virginia and California. With period photographs included, this 208-page book provides an unforgettable insight into the life of a charismatic leader and the challenges he faced along the way.
